Transaction faae25ecb5ed753c8ccd8279fba6567904354db59124af591f7fca7ab1dffcca

8 Input
1 Outputs
  • faae25ecb5ed753c8ccd8279fba6567904354db59124af591f7fca7ab1dffcca:0
  • value  4189741
    address  1HN1XHfRMRQwBdALHceT25sZW3p7nNsvSg